Encountering black exhaust smoke from your 2019 Ford E-450 can be an alarming sight, often signaling an issue with your engine's combustion process. Unlike white or blue smoke, black smoke typically indicates that your engine is burning too much fuel or not enough air, leading to incomplete combustion and the expulsion of soot particles. This is particularly common in diesel engines, which are frequently found in the E-450 chassis for commercial applications, but can also occur in gasoline engines under severe conditions. Addressing black smoke promptly is crucial for maintaining engine health, fuel efficiency, and preventing further damage.
What drivers notice on this 2019 Ford E-450
Drivers of a 2019 Ford E-450 experiencing black exhaust smoke will typically observe it most prominently during specific driving conditions. This often includes:
- Under heavy acceleration: When demanding more power from the engine, especially when hauling heavy loads or climbing inclines.
- During cold starts: As the engine struggles to achieve optimal operating temperature and combustion efficiency.
- While idling: Although less common, persistent black smoke at idle suggests a significant underlying issue.
Beyond the visible smoke, you might also notice a distinct smell of unburnt fuel, particularly if your E-450 is equipped with a diesel engine.

Symptoms and warning signs
Black exhaust smoke is a symptom in itself, but it rarely appears in isolation. Other accompanying signs can help pinpoint the root cause:
- Reduced engine power or sluggish acceleration: The engine may feel less responsive or struggle to maintain speed.
- Decreased fuel efficiency: Burning too much fuel directly impacts your mileage.
- Rough idling or engine hesitation: The engine may not run smoothly, especially at idle.
- Unusual engine noises: Such as a distinct turbo whine, injector knock, or general engine roughness.
- Check Engine Light (CEL) illuminated: While not always present, a CEL can indicate related fault codes.
- Strong smell of diesel fuel: A clear indicator of unburnt fuel exiting the exhaust.
- Excessive soot buildup: Around the exhaust tip or rear bumper.
How to verify and confirm the issue
Verifying the cause of black exhaust smoke on your 2019 Ford E-450 involves a combination of visual checks, practical tests, and potentially using a diagnostic scanner.
- Visual Inspection:
- Check the air filter: A clogged air filter is a common and easy-to-fix cause. Remove and inspect it for excessive dirt or debris.
- Inspect exhaust components: Look for any obvious leaks in the exhaust system, particularly before the catalytic converter or DPF (Diesel Particulate Filter).
- Examine the turbocharger: Look for oil leaks around the turbo, excessive shaft play (if accessible), or damaged compressor/turbine blades.
- Scan for Diagnostic Trouble Codes (DTCs): Use an OBD-II scanner to check for any stored codes. Common codes related to black smoke might include those for MAF sensor issues, fuel pressure regulation, EGR system faults, or DPF regeneration problems (for diesel engines).
- Monitor Live Data: A more advanced scanner can provide real-time data. Pay attention to:
- Fuel pressure: Ensure it's within specifications.
- MAF (Mass Airflow) sensor readings: Verify it's accurately measuring incoming air.
- MAP (Manifold Absolute Pressure) sensor readings: For turbo boost pressure (diesel).
- Injector pulse width/balance rates: To identify over-fueling or faulty injectors (especially critical for diesel).
- DPF regeneration status and soot levels: If equipped with a diesel engine, a clogged DPF can cause black smoke.
- Boost Leak Test (Diesel): Pressurize the intake system to check for leaks in the intercooler, hoses, or connections that could reduce the air reaching the engine.
Common causes (most likely first)
For a 2019 Ford E-450, especially if equipped with a diesel engine, these are the most common culprits for black exhaust smoke:
- Clogged Air Filter: A dirty air filter restricts airflow to the engine, causing a rich air-fuel mixture and incomplete combustion.
- Faulty Fuel Injectors: Leaking, stuck open, or partially clogged injectors can deliver too much fuel or an incorrect spray pattern, leading to unburnt fuel and soot.
- Turbocharger Issues: Problems like worn bearings, a seized wastegate, boost leaks in the intake system, or a failing turbocharger can prevent the engine from receiving adequate compressed air, resulting in a rich mixture.
- EGR (Exhaust Gas Recirculation) System Malfunction: A stuck-open EGR valve can introduce too much exhaust gas into the intake, displacing oxygen and hindering proper combustion.
- MAF (Mass Airflow) Sensor Failure: An inaccurate MAF sensor can report less air than is actually entering the engine, causing the ECM to inject too much fuel.
- DPF (Diesel Particulate Filter) Issues (Diesel Engines Only): A severely clogged DPF can increase exhaust back pressure, affecting engine performance and combustion efficiency, sometimes leading to black smoke as the engine struggles to push exhaust through.
- Fuel Pressure Regulator/Pump Problems: Inconsistent or excessively high fuel pressure can lead to over-fueling.
Step-by-step diagnosis and fixes
Addressing black smoke requires a systematic approach:
- Start with the simplest checks:
- Inspect and replace the air filter if dirty. This is the easiest and cheapest fix.
- Check for any obvious loose hoses or connections in the intake system.

- Monitor live data: Pay close attention to fuel trims (if gasoline), fuel pressure, MAF/MAP readings, and injector data. Inconsistent readings can point to sensor or fuel system problems.
- Perform a boost leak test (if diesel): This will identify any leaks in the turbocharger system that are preventing proper air delivery.
- Inspect fuel injectors: If the issue persists, consider having the fuel injectors tested for proper spray pattern and flow rate. This often requires specialized equipment.
- Check EGR system: Inspect the EGR valve for carbon buildup or proper operation. Cleaning or replacement may be necessary.

Repair options and cost factors
The cost of repairing black exhaust smoke on your 2019 Ford E-450 varies widely depending on the underlying cause:
- Air Filter Replacement: Typically low cost, a simple DIY task.
- MAF/MAP Sensor Replacement: Moderate cost for the part, relatively easy to replace.
- EGR Valve Cleaning/Replacement: Moderate cost; cleaning is cheaper than replacement.
- Fuel Injector Service/Replacement: Can be moderate to high cost, especially for diesel injectors which are expensive and labor-intensive to replace.
- Turbocharger Repair/Replacement: High cost, as turbochargers are complex and expensive components, and labor is significant.
- DPF Cleaning/Replacement (Diesel): High cost; cleaning services are available but replacement is very expensive.
Labor costs will add significantly to any repair, especially for more complex diagnostics and component replacements.

Frequently asked questions
Why is my 2019 Ford E-450 emitting black smoke only when accelerating?
Black smoke primarily during acceleration often indicates that the engine is momentarily receiving more fuel than it can efficiently burn, or not enough air to match the fuel. This could be due to a transient turbocharger lag, a temporary drop in boost pressure, or injectors delivering excess fuel under load, all leading to incomplete combustion.
Can a clogged air filter really cause black smoke in my E-450?
Yes, absolutely. A severely clogged air filter restricts the amount of fresh air entering the engine. When the engine's computer continues to inject the normal amount of fuel (or even more under acceleration), the air-fuel mixture becomes too rich, resulting in incomplete combustion and the expulsion of black soot particles through the exhaust.
Is it safe to drive my 2019 E-450 with black exhaust smoke?
Driving your 2019 Ford E-450 with persistent black exhaust smoke is generally not recommended. While occasional light smoke might not be immediately critical, consistent black smoke indicates an engine running inefficiently, which can lead to reduced power, poor fuel economy, and potential long-term damage to components like the turbocharger, DPF, or catalytic converter.
